How to check if a number is an Armstrong number or not in Kotlin

// An Armstrong number of three digits is an integer that the sum 
// of the cubes of its digits Is equal to the number itself
 
// 371 Is an Armstrong number 3**3 + 7**3 + 1**3 = 371

fun armstrong(n: Int): Int {
    var reminder = 0
    var sum = 0
    val totalDigits = n.toString().length

    var tempN = n
    while (tempN > 0) {
        reminder = tempN % 10
        sum += Math.pow(reminder.toDouble(), totalDigits.toDouble()).toInt()
        tempN /= 10
    }
    
    return sum
}

fun main() {
	var n = 153 // 1*1*1 + 5*5*5 + 3*3*3 = 153
	if (n == armstrong(n)) 
    	println("Armstrong number") 
	else 
    	println("Not armstrong number") 

	n = 9474 // 9*9*9*9 + 4*4*4*4 + 7*7*7*7 + 4*4*4*4 = 9474
	if (n == armstrong(n)) 
    	println("Armstrong number") 
	else 
    	println("Not armstrong number")
}
 

 
/*
run:

Armstrong number
Armstrong number
 
*/
